Pop Divas Prepare To Battle

So much at stake

by j. brotherlove

As Christina, Beyoncé and Janet prepare to battle for the top diva spot, I find myself caught up in conversations and media linkage otherwise reserved for the back of the school bus. Who knew? At this point in the game I’m most impressed by Christina, somewhat ovehelmed by Beyoncé, and completely underwhelmed by Janet.

Here’s some reasons why:

I don’t know how successful Christina’s concept Back To Basics project will be but her ambition certainly can’t be denied in Billboard’s article Aguilera Goes Old School On ‘Back To Basics’:

I sent [a compilation of 30 or more soul-inspired songs] out to producers that I thought might be able to get into this headspace with me because I didn’t want another old sample that’s totally recognizable and let’s throw a beat over it — I wanted to get obscure pieces of music and get people who would really, really use their imaginations in reinventing the wheel. I didn’t want any covers. I didn’t want to do anything that would remotely sound recognizable.

When I saw Beyoncé’s video for “Deja Vu” all I could say was WTF? Apparently, I’m not alone. Some fans are so upset that they’ve started the Re-Shoot of Beyoncé’s “Deja Vu” Video Petition:

This video is an underwhelming representation of the talent and quality of previous music video projects of Ms. Knowles. The following problems have been pointed out by numerous fans on and offline:
A) There is no clear story or theme to the video
B) The dancing is erratic, confusing and alarming at times
C) The sexual themes and shots between Ms. Knowles and Mr. Sean Carter PKA Jay-Z, are alarming and show unacceptable interactions between the two
D) The fashion in this video, while haute-couture, is unbelievable and ridiculous
E) The editing, while professionally done, causes one to get dizzy and disoriented
F) The overall feel of the video leaves a sense of much to be desired
G) The video is very disappointing and is not a clear representation of any of the songs themes

On one hand, it’s a neat idea to have your fans design your album cover. But I can’t help but think that Janet is exhibiting more laziness by offering a Janet Design Me Cover Contest:

Janet wants you to design the cover for her new CD, “20 Years Old.” We’re giving you the tools, you bring the talent. The best cover designs could be used in the actual packaging available in stores September 26!
